What sort of wrist band do you have? Metal or leather/plastic? Make sure the spring pin is properly inserted into the holes on the watch. Sometimes if there is tension in the wrist band the spring pin will not expand all the way into the hole and thus will come out when putting the watch on the wrist.

i use a pair of needle nose and push one end of the pin toward the other. Imagine a real small toliet paper roll the pin acts in the same manner as that
